2011-04-06 43 views
1

问题在那里。我有一个位于mydomain.com的Flash播放器(LongTailVideo播放器)。 我也有位于x.mydomain.com,y.mydomain.com等mp4文件我希望这些文件只能从MYDOMAIN.COM访问。我不希望任何其他网站访问我的视频。限制从其他人的域访问mp4文件

玩家发出请求是这样的: http://x.mydomain.com/videos/video.mp4

有人发现了类似上面的热链接,把它们到他/她自己的flash播放器,现在使用我的服务器。我怎样才能避免这种情况?阻止查阅者不适用于所有请求,因为一些浏览器根本不发送查阅者。

在每台服务器上我们使用apache mod_h264_streaming。 任何人有想法?

回答

0

真正的问题是,你使用http,而不是rtmp;保护视频的方式是不通过http托管它们,但在播放器和媒体服务器上使用rtmpe和安全令牌。 longtailvideo讨论了这一点,scaleengine为他们的客户实现它,你也可以尝试构建自己的jwplayer并获得wowza访问权限。